码迷,mamicode.com
首页 > 数据库 > 详细

Apache使用mysql认证用户

时间:2016-04-05 12:18:40      阅读:185      评论:0      收藏:0      [点我收藏+]

标签:

使用MySQL进行认证

?

第1步:下载MySQL认证模块,并更名为mod_auth_mysql.so文件,并保存在apache的modules目录下

第2步:apache要加载此功能模块

LoadModule 模块名 所在的目录

示例:

????LoadModule mysql_auth_module modules/mod_auth_mysql.so

第3步:建立认证数据库

????用户密码存储的数据表结构,必须有用户名字段、密码字段、用户组字段

技术分享

第4步:配置认证

a:认证域

AuthName ‘www.234.com‘

b:认证方式

AuthType Basic

c:开启MySQL认证

AuthMySQLEnable on

d:设置认证主机

AuthMySQLHOST localhost

e:认证的用户名

AuthMySQLUser root

f:认证密码

AuthMySQLPassword root

g:认证的数据库

AuthMySQLDB httpd

h:认证的表

AuthMySQLUserTable auth

i:认证用户名字段

AuthMySQLNameField user_name

j:认证的密码字段

AuthMySQLPasswordField user_password

k:密码加密方式

AuthMySQLPWEncryption md5

l:认证的用户

Require valida-user

示例:

技术分享

Apache使用mysql认证用户

标签:

原文地址:http://www.cnblogs.com/nyxd/p/5354396.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!